

Richard “Rick” Lemker was born in 1950 in Covington, KY, and as the oldest of 6 children immediately began to take charge of the family. His love of reading and learning was so powerful that “That’s it! Go outside!” was his standard punishment. He showed early academic prowess and attended Covington Latin School, where he skipped two grades and matriculated at Thomas More College at age 15.
As a physics major, he was was needled by the math club into helping proctor the annual high school math competition, where a high school senior, Mary Beth Middendorf, caught his eye. When she fortuitously enrolled at Thomas More College the next year, Rick wasted no time in his pursuit of the stunning Mary Beth. The two math nerds married in 1972 as Rick pursued masters degrees at University of Kentucky in physics and business administration.
His dual masters left him uniquely situated to excel with Corning, Inc, where he earned a patent and spent his entire working career. He traveled the world extensively in his various roles with the company and cultivated a deep love of diverse cultures and food.
His deepest source of both joy and angst were his 3 children and 11 grandchildren: Karyn (Rob) Ranzau, Erich (Jenny) Lemker, Jenny (Scott) Hickey, Jacob, Allie, Lilly, Katie(d), Penny, Caroline, Everett, Conrad, Clara, Marian, and Finnegan. Though often quite gruff, Rick’s inner playfulness shined with his grandkids, and he liked to joke that “I don’t know about the rest of you, but 3 year-olds love me!”
In his final days, his children reassured him “You have taken care of us all these years. It’s our turn to take care of you.” After a pause, he responded “I did a pretty good job, didn’t I? You all came out pretty great.”
Rick Lemker loved big. And we loved him back.
